Reliable data synchronization over unreliable networks

Data processing: database and file management or data structures – Database design – Data structure types

Reexamination Certificate

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

C707S793000, C707S793000, C709S248000

Reexamination Certificate

active

07024428

ABSTRACT:
A centralized synchronization system synchronizes data stored in multiple devices distributed over a relatively unreliable network, to provide automatic recovery from synchronization failures. The synchronization system maintains a truth database indicating the true state of the data and action tables indicating actions to be performed on each of the devices during a next update of the data. Data is retrieved from the devices over the network, and actual states of the data are determined from the action tables and the retrieved data. The truth database and action tables are updated accordingly. An effective action table is then generated to account for any of the devices which were offline during the most-recent synchronization. The truth database and effective action tables are saved to a central database in an atomic transaction. The effective action tables are then used to update the data on the devices over the network.

REFERENCES:
patent: 4866611 (1989-09-01), Cree et al.
patent: 5327555 (1994-07-01), Anderson
patent: 5566069 (1996-10-01), Clark, Jr. et al.
patent: 5598536 (1997-01-01), Slaughter, III et al.
patent: 5649195 (1997-07-01), Scott et al.
patent: 5666530 (1997-09-01), Clark et al.
patent: 5684990 (1997-11-01), Boothby
patent: 5706509 (1998-01-01), Man-Hak Tso
patent: 5710922 (1998-01-01), Alley et al.
patent: 5727159 (1998-03-01), Kikinis
patent: 5727202 (1998-03-01), Kucala
patent: 5742820 (1998-04-01), Perlman et al.
patent: 5761439 (1998-06-01), Kar et al.
patent: 5832489 (1998-11-01), Kucala
patent: 5870765 (1999-02-01), Bauer et al.
patent: 5884323 (1999-03-01), Hawkins et al.
patent: 5884325 (1999-03-01), Bauer et al.
patent: 5926816 (1999-07-01), Bauer et al.
patent: 5928329 (1999-07-01), Clark et al.
patent: 5974238 (1999-10-01), Chase, Jr.
patent: 6000000 (1999-12-01), Hawkins et al.
patent: 6006274 (1999-12-01), Hawkins et al.
patent: 6044381 (2000-03-01), Boothby et al.
patent: 6052735 (2000-04-01), Ulrich et al.
patent: 6067551 (2000-05-01), Brown et al.
patent: 6125369 (2000-09-01), Wu et al.
patent: 6131096 (2000-10-01), Ng et al.
patent: 6151606 (2000-11-01), Mendez
patent: 6212529 (2001-04-01), Boothby et al.
patent: 6223187 (2001-04-01), Boothby et al.
patent: 6295541 (2001-09-01), Bodnar et al.
patent: 6487560 (2002-11-01), LaRue et al.
patent: 6516327 (2003-02-01), Zondervan et al.
patent: 6581075 (2003-06-01), Guturu et al.
“Wireless Application Protocol, Wireless Session Protocol Specification”, WAP WSP, Version 30, Apr. 1998, pp. 1-95.

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

Reliable data synchronization over unreliable networks does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with Reliable data synchronization over unreliable networks,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Reliable data synchronization over unreliable networks will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-3525826

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.